What is extortion?

Extortion is a crime where someone obtains or tries to obtain money, property, or services by using threats, force, or intimidation. Depending on the state and the type of threat—such as violence, exposing private information, or harming a business—charges can range from misdemeanors to serious felonies with substantial prison time and fines. Extortion Laws: Types, Penalties & Legal Defenses

Extortion involves obtaining money or property through threats and coercion. Modern cyber extortion laws address digital crimes like ransomware, while traditional extortion tactics include blackmail and violence threats. Understanding types, penalties, and legal defenses helps protect victims from these serious felony offenses.
